From patient portals to diagnostic dashboards, healthcare relies on reliable software. But developing healthcare platforms differs from typical projects—you must balance safety, speed, and compliance at every stage.
This guide breaks down the healthcare software development lifecycle (SDLC), its key phases, challenges, and best practices for building secure, scalable systems.
What Is the Healthcare SDLC?
The SDLC is a structured process ensuring systems are planned, built, tested, and maintained with care. In healthcare, this discipline is critical—mistakes can risk patient safety or violate HIPAA. Healthcare software must be secure, interoperable, and compliant with standards like HIPAA, HL7, and FHIR while remaining usable for patients and clinicians.
Key Stages of Healthcare Software Development
1. Requirement Gathering Teams collaborate with clinicians, administrators, and compliance experts to define goals, ensuring patient data protection and legal compliance. Clear documentation prevents future missteps.
2. Planning and Architecture Architects select technologies and design scalable, modular systems—often using HIPAA-compliant cloud infrastructure. Planning for real-time access and secure storage ensures reliability.
3. UI/UX and Prototyping Designers create intuitive, accessible interfaces for both patients and doctors. Prototypes are tested with real users to refine usability and reduce clinician burnout.
4. Development The build begins—Agile methods are common in telemedicine app development and healthcare software development. Teams integrate APIs for EHRs, lab systems, and imaging tools while maintaining secure, auditable code.
5. Testing and Validation Testing covers functionality, security, and compliance. Systems must handle real data formats like HL7 or DICOM, and undergo user acceptance testing to confirm readiness for clinical use.
6. Deployment Cloud platforms enable quick, secure rollouts. Modern solutions increasingly use AI and machine learning in healthcare for predictive monitoring and workflow automation.
7. Maintenance and Support After launch, teams release patches, fix bugs, and monitor performance. Feedback loops and continuous updates keep systems efficient and secure.
Best Practices for Compliance and Security
● Encrypt Patient Health Information (PHI): Use AES-256 and TLS for all data.
● Implement Role-Based Access Control (RBAC): Limit access by role to support HIPAA’s minimum necessary rule.
● Enable Comprehensive Audit Logging: Track every access and update securely.
● Use HIPAA- and GDPR-compliant cloud infrastructure: Opt for AWS, Azure, or Google Cloud’s healthcare programs.
● Conduct Regular Security Risk Assessments: Perform penetration tests and threat modeling.
● Apply Multi-Factor Authentication (MFA): Protect against unauthorized access.
● Maintain Backup and Disaster Recovery Plans: Ensure PHI restoration in emergencies.
● Limit Third-Party Exposure with BAAs: Ensure vendors handling PHI sign compliance agreements.
● Apply Data Minimization Principles: Collect only essential data.
● Stay Current with Regulatory Changes: Track HIPAA, HITECH, GDPR, and state privacy laws.
Closing ThoughtsThe healthcare SDLC demands more than code—it requires empathy, planning, and discipline. Each stage contributes to patient safety and product success. Work with teams who understand compliance, Epic integration, and clinical workflows. If you're scaling or launching a solution, ensure your lifecycle supports interoperability and real-world needs. The right custom healthcare software development company can accelerate your journey—whether you’re building an EHR, wellness tracker, or diagnostic platform.
On Purpose with Jay Shetty
I’m Jay Shetty host of On Purpose the worlds #1 Mental Health podcast and I’m so grateful you found us. I started this podcast 5 years ago to invite you into conversations and workshops that are designed to help make you happier, healthier and more healed. I believe that when you (yes you) feel seen, heard and understood you’re able to deal with relationship struggles, work challenges and life’s ups and downs with more ease and grace. I interview experts, celebrities, thought leaders and athletes so that we can grow our mindset, build better habits and uncover a side of them we’ve never seen before. New episodes every Monday and Friday. Your support means the world to me and I don’t take it for granted — click the follow button and leave a review to help us spread the love with On Purpose. I can’t wait for you to listen to your first or 500th episode!
The Joe Rogan Experience
The official podcast of comedian Joe Rogan.
Stuff You Should Know
If you've ever wanted to know about champagne, satanism, the Stonewall Uprising, chaos theory, LSD, El Nino, true crime and Rosa Parks, then look no further. Josh and Chuck have you covered.